#FC59AC Hex Color Code

#FC59AC

The Hexadecimal Color #FC59AC is a contrast shade of Hot Pink. #FC59AC RGB value is rgb(252, 89, 172). RGB Color Model of #FC59AC consists of 98% red, 34% green and 67% blue. HSL color Mode of #FC59AC has 329°(degrees) Hue, 96% Saturation and 67% Lightness. #FC59AC color has an wavelength of 412.85185n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#FC59AC is #FF66C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#FC59AC is #F5A. The Closest Color to #FC59AC is #FF69B4. Official Name of #FC59AC Hex Code is Brilliant Rose.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#FC59AC is 0 Cyan 65 Magenta 32 Yellow 1 Black and #FC59AC CMY is 0, 65, 32.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#FC59AC is hsl(329,96,67,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(329, 65, 99).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#FC59AC is 51.17, 30.82, 42.28.
Hex8 Value of #FC59AC is #FC59ACFF. Decimal Value of #FC59AC is 16538028 and Octal Value of #FC59AC is 77054654. Binary Value of #FC59AC is 11111100, 1011001, 10101100 and Android of #FC59AC is 4294728108 / 0xfffc59ac.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#FC59AC is 0.412, 0.248, 0.248 and YIQ Color Space of #FC59AC is 147.199, 70.4638, 60.3041.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#FC59AC is 43.87, 16.57, 42.15.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#FC59AC is 62.36, 69.01, -10.82.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#FC59AC is 62.36, 98.75, -28.5.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#FC59AC is 62.36, 69.85, 351.09. Hunter Lab variable of #FC59AC is 55.52, 67.37, -6.29.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#FC59AC

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
